Chemistry Check For Mature Singles
Start by acknowledging that attraction feels great, but chemistry for the long run depends on more than looks. Mature dating often brings clear ideas about priorities, time, and emotional needs—use those as a guide to see whether a spark could become a steady connection.
Talk About Values And Life Priorities
Ask about what matters most now: family involvement, financial approach, work rhythm, health routines, and how each person likes to spend free time. Listen for alignment on big-picture items (retirement plans, caregiving responsibilities, travel vs. home life) and be honest when something matters to you—shared values reduce friction later.
Check Lifestyle Fit And Practical Details
Discuss daily routines, sleeping habits, social activity levels, and any nonnegotiables like pet ownership or smoking. These practical details affect everyday happiness more than chemistry alone. If you have different rhythms, talk about compromises that respect both people’s needs.
Clarify Relationship Goals And Timelines
Gently ask whether the other person is dating casually, seeking companionship, interested in a committed partnership, or open to remarriage. People in this stage often appreciate direct but respectful questions about expectations and timing—this avoids hurt later and ensures you aren’t investing in incompatible goals.
Explore Communication Style And Conflict Habits
Share examples of how you prefer to handle disagreements, make decisions, and show appreciation. Ask how they recharge emotionally and what makes them feel supported. Knowing whether you both prefer blunt honesty, gentle check-ins, or scheduled conversations can prevent misunderstandings.
Set And Respect Boundaries
Talk about privacy, family boundaries, financial independence, and health-related limits. Be explicit about what you’re comfortable sharing and what you need time to build. Respect for boundaries is a core sign of mature chemistry—notice whether they accept your limits without pressure.
Questions To Try Early On
- What does a satisfying weekend look like for you?
- How do you like to handle money and major purchases?
- What role does family play in your life now?
- How do you prefer to resolve disagreements?
- What are you hoping to find in a relationship at this stage?
Use these conversations as ongoing checks rather than a single test. Chemistry that can adapt to shared values, realistic routines, and clear boundaries is more likely to become a comfortable, lasting connection. Approach conversations with curiosity and kindness—Mingle2 is a place to explore whether attraction can lead to real compatibility.
Dating Confidence Reset: Practical Steps To Feel Grounded
Start with one clear goal before you message or swipe: are you exploring, flirting, or looking for something serious? Naming your intent keeps small setbacks from blowing up and helps you choose conversations that match what you actually want.
Set realistic expectations. Not every chat will lead to a date, and not every date will turn into something lasting. Treat each interaction as information — a way to learn what you like and what you don’t — rather than a final verdict on your worth.
Pace conversations with purpose. Match the energy and response time you get. If someone replies after long gaps, slow down to protect your time and emotional energy. If a chat flows, move it forward with a light call or an in-person plan. Healthy pacing prevents burn-out and makes mutual interest obvious.
Choose matches more thoughtfully. Spend a minute beyond the photos: read profiles for values, hobbies, or deal-breakers. Send one short, specific message that shows you read their profile instead of a generic opener. Quality over quantity reduces the numbers game feeling.
Notice small progress. Celebrate clear signs: a person who asks follow-up questions, remembers details, or suggests a coffee meet-up. These are meaningful steps even if they don’t become long-term matches.
Keep emotional steadiness. Build a routine outside dating — hobbies, friends, exercise — so your mood doesn’t rise and fall with messages. If you feel discouraged, pause for a day or two, adjust your profile or filters, and return with a refreshed, intentional mindset.
Simple habits — clear goals, steady pacing, realistic expectations, and selective outreach — help you date with more confidence and self-respect on Mingle2. Small shifts change the experience more than dramatic moves.
